Ok guys, heres the thing, I have a 96 honda civic Ex, and Purchased a K20 and mounts and everything. My friends and I are doing the swaps ourselves so that should cut costs. My question is, after we're all done, do i have to take my civic to the DMV and tell em i swaped the engine so i can get a new pink slip or something?
also, will the year of my car change since its a brand new engine? any info would be nice. I really hate dealing with the people at the dmv,

depending on what state you live in, it is illegal to swap a motor unless you take it to a state referree. what they do is inpect all emmision stuff. make sure all of your sensors are hooked up. once you pass that they will give you a sticker saying what motor you have in your car. it will then be legal. but w/ the k20 swap, you won't be legal for sure. if you take it to the dmv it will not pass inspection. and also the year of your car will not change. this is what the sticker that the state ref give you. this one is in california:
